The complete brand-new CHRA should be about 500.

The turbine shaft/wheel is $200 alone... plus labor, plus rebuild kit, plus new center section= more than $500 so the entire new CHRA is the best bet.

Well my center section didn't fail... I thought the shaft seized, because I could not move it with my hand, and the oil fitting was loose and oil was on the fitting. But the center shaft is not blued at all, and the bearings are perfect. There is a clean break on one of the fins of the turbine shaft, and the people at DC said it most likely broke off and the foreign object and out of balance wheel is what cause the destruction. The shaft is actually bent, too. So if the shaft did bend, and wear into the cast center section I would have just needed a new turbine shaft.
